The Struggle of Maintaining an Indigenous Identity in Contemporary Australia

- The evidence of this is all around us. Why are our suicide rates so high? Why are incarceration rates increasing? Why are we dying so young compared to non-Indigenous Australians? Of course, there are countless factors, but we cannot overlook the foundational one – substantial loss of culture due to the processes of colonisation.  Even for those who live where they have been able to maintain most of their traditions, there has still been a considerable shift from their traditional lifestyles that is has created a ‘break’ of sorts in their identities as Indigenous peoples.
